#594191 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#594191 is composed of 34.9% red, 25.5%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.6% cyan, 55.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 258 degrees, a saturation of 38.1% and a lightness of 41.2%. #594191 color hex could be obtained by blending #b282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#594191 color description : Dark moderate violet.
The hexadecimal color #594191 has RGB values of R:89, G:65,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 5849489.
